THE FORSAKEN
Dual Athlon XP1800+
Arena 1.1 GUI
128mb hash each
3-4-5 piece tablebases
Ponder off
HS-Book.abk (with 12 move limit)
40 moves in 75 minutes repeating (adapted for the CCRL)
2 cycles (30 rounds)
Standings after Round 25
18.0 - Fruit 2.1
17.5 - Hiarcs X54
16.5 - Toga II 1.2
16.5 - Loop 12.32
16.0 - CM10th Paralyse
14.0 - Scorpio 1.9
13.5 - Alaric 0702b
13.0 - CM10th Default
11.0 - Pro Deo 1.1 Silver
11.0 - Booot 4.13.0
10.5 - Pharaon 3.3
10.0 - Chess Tiger 2007 Gambit
9.5 - Petir 3.95
9.0 - Twisted Logic 0.085
9.0 - SmarThink 0.17a
5.0 - Movei 0.08.295
